Output c6662fcc30913dec6cb388419af4b8b00e544d3404520be4956a74543f12542a:1

value
748383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c28a95338f2c0935f118b1396850c36937b9409 OP_EQUAL
address
38dhzKzbQeqmvWYKGhKv59tV9M1VFPBPiy
transaction
c6662fcc30913dec6cb388419af4b8b00e544d3404520be4956a74543f12542a